Lyophilization
Its three steps include freezing, primary dryingand secondary drying
sticky ends
Unpaired bases on ends of DNA
gene
Basic unit of inheritance
PCR Steps
Denaturation, primer annealing and primer extension
Epitope
The part of an antigen that makes contact with a particular antibody
IgG monomer
Glycoprotein that has 2 antigen binding sites
exons
Coding segments of DNA
zumab
Nomenclature for humanized mAbs
polymerase chain reaction
Process that can turn a single copy of a gene into more than a billion copies
DNA polymerase
Uses primers to copy a gene
mAb
Homogenous population of antibodies that bind to only one antigen
quantitative PCR
Uses fluorescent dye and fluorometer
primers
Single-stranded DNA sequences used for PCR
DNA ligase
Joins two DNA fragments
restriction endonuclease
Cleaves DNA at specific base sequences
denaturation
Loss of this globular structure of a protein
cloning vectors
Term used for small DNAs capable of autonomous replication
electroporation
Small plasmids are introduced into bacterial cells through high-voltage pulses
plasmid
Circular DNA molecule that can be used as a cloning vector
bacteria
Most common expression system
introns
Non-translated DNA
recombinant DNA
Composite DNA molecules comprised of covalently linked segments from 2+ sources
transformation
Small plasmids are introduced into bacterial cells through heat shock treatment
paratope
The part of an antibody that recognizes and binds to an antigen
genome
An organism’s DNA
panitumumab
First therapeutic mAb developed using the Xenomouse model
RT PCR
Uses cDNA
insulin
Protein hormone that can be produced via recombinant DNA in Escherichia coli
